Organic registers: lists of non-UK countries, territories, control bodies and control authorities

Back to News

Lists of organisations and countries or territories outside the UK (third countries) that can certify organic food, feed and seed for import into Great Britain.

Details

The organic registers list countries, territories and control bodies that are recognised as certifying organic food to an equivalent standard to Great Britain.

You can only import organic food into Great Britain from the listed countries, territories and control bodies.

There are 2 lists:

  • recognised non-UK countries and territories
  • recognised non-UK control bodies and control authorities
